What Is a Bail Bond?



A bail bond functions as a financial guarantee making sure that an individual will appear in court after being released from guardianship. This legal agreement entails a bail bond firm, which offers the needed funds to protect the launch of the implicated from prison. In exchange, the private or their family pays a portion of the total Bail quantity, generally varying from 10% to 15%. The bail bond business thinks the threat of the complete Bail amount being forfeited if the private falls short to appear in court. Bail bonds are vital for those that can not manage the full Bail amount, enabling them to reclaim their flexibility while waiting for trial. Bail Quantity Decision



When an individual is apprehended, the resolution of the Bail quantity includes numerous factors that aim to secure the defendant's appearance in court while balancing public safety. Courts commonly consider the extent of the criminal offense, the accused's criminal history, and the probability of trip. In addition, they review the person's ties to the community, such as household links and work condition, which can suggest security and responsibility. The jurisdiction's Bail timetable might additionally influence the quantity, giving a standard range based upon the crime. Eventually, the objective is to establish a Bail quantity that is both practical for the accused and guarantees they return for trial, mirroring the justice system's dedication to justness and responsibility.

Types of Bail Bonds



Bail bonds been available in various types, each developed to provide to particular scenarios and legal demands. The most usual type is the guaranty bond, where a bail bond agent guarantees the full Bail total up to the court for a charge. Money bonds call for a representative or the defendant to pay the whole Bail quantity upfront, which is refunded upon court look. Residential property bonds allow individuals to use property as security for Bail. Additionally, government bonds are utilized in cases involving government fees, while migration bonds are particular to immigration-related apprehensions. Each type serves a distinct function, making sure that accuseds can secure their release while adhering to lawful obligations. Recognizing these choices is essential for making educated decisions.


The Bail Bond Refine Explained



Various sorts of Bail bonds give various opportunities for securing release from custodianship, but the bail bond process itself is an essential element of passing through the legal system. A private apprehended will certainly have a Bail chicos bail bonds set by the court, which identifies the amount required for launch. A bondsman after that tips in to facilitate this process. The individual or a representative contacts the bail bondsman, that normally bills a portion of the Bail amount as a fee. The bail bondsman safeguards the complete Bail amount by providing security or a warranty to the court. When the Bail is posted, the individual is launched till their court date. Failure to show up can cause the forfeit of the Bail and potential lawful effects for both the private and the bondsman.


Prices Associated With Bail Bonds



Comprehending the costs entailed in Bail bonds is necessary for individuals passing through the legal system. The key expense related to Bail bonds is the premium, typically evaluated 10-15% of the overall Bail quantity. This charge is non-refundable, despite the situation outcome. Additional costs might consist of administrative fees, collateral needs, and prospective expenses for settlement strategies. Some bond firms could charge extra for specific solutions, such as 24-hour accessibility or electronic surveillance. bail bonds service. People need to likewise be aware that if the offender fails to appear in court, the bond issuer might seek recuperation of the complete Bail amount, which can result in extra monetary burdens. Openness regarding these expenditures is crucial for notified decision-making

What Occurs if the Offender Misses Their Court Day?



If an accused misses their court date, a warrant may be issued for their arrest, and the bail bond might be forfeited. This can bring about extra lawful repercussions and financial liabilities for the co-signer.


Are Bail Bond Charges Refundable?



The question of whether bail bond fees are refundable commonly develops. Generally, these costs are non-refundable, as they compensate the bail bond company for the service offered, no matter the offender's court appearance outcome.


Can I Pay the Bail Bond Cost in Installments?



Numerous bail bond business supply installment payment options for their charges, enabling customers to pay with time. However, terms vary by supplier, so people need to make inquiries directly about specific arrangements and conditions before proceeding.
